Nov. 25, 2008

Brooklyn, NY - Freshman Laurie Casado (Queens, NY) won three events and Sacred Heart won seven events overall en-route to a win over St. Francis (NY) Friday night in Brooklyn. Sophomores Katie Marshall (Cumberland, RI), Jackie Balder (Levittown, NY) and Molly McDonald (Sag Harbor, NY) all won events in the meet.

Casado continued her impressive rookie season by placing first in the 100 yard breaststroke and 200 yard individual medley. Her 1:09.95 time in the breaststroke was two seconds better than the rest of the field.

Balder won two freestyle events. She took the 1000 yard freestyle with a time of 11:10.94, 24 seconds better than any other swimmer. Her mark of 5:26.84 in the 500 yard freestyle was four seconds ahead of her closest competitor. Meanwhile, Marshall took home the 100 yard butterfly with a time of 1:01.10 and McDonald posted a 2:03.92 mark in the 200 yard freestyle to win that event.

Marshall, Casado, McDonald and Kelly Welsh (West Long Branch, NJ) all teamed up to win the 200 yard medley relay with a time of 1:59.34 to open the meet.

The Pioneers are off until December 20th when they host Siena in one of two home meets this season.
